Cannot help you much because I completely hate TOK so I am not someone who is good at giving much advice towards this subject. However, I would like to point out that reality is not shared knowledge. Reality like we said previously, is perceived differently and has different meanings to every individual. So reality would still count as a personal knowledge obtained because reality is what an individual perceive the world to be. It could also mean shared knowledge in terms of things we consider within our reality such as knowledge we obtain from sciences (like biology for example, this will affect our knowledge of animals and how we perceive them and thus affect the way we see reality.)
